ORC International Murter Cup, Croatia


Racing season has started in Croatia with ORC International Murter Cup opening event of the ORC Adriatic Challenge Trophy that gathered 14 boats wishing to try new ORC International rule for the first time. After 3 windward/leeward races with nice condititions, first reactions are very positive.

A very pleasant day was today at the race course although the forecast for today was a poor one – rain and almost no wind, but the day ended up sunny with moderate winds, simply perfect conditions after the winter pause. New rating rule, new sails, new season. Every crew was testing and tuning try to get the most from the boat. First race was started with 6 knots of southerly wind on the first leg that gradually built up to 13 knots  and settled at 11-12 knots in the second race. The first day finished with third windward/leeward race and much lighter wind conditions.

Bohemia Express (Richard Vojta, CZE, Grand Soleil 42R) is leading after three races with two wins and a fourth place, followed by three differen boats but with exactly the same number of points: X-cite (Tonko Rameša, CRO, X 41), Gringo 2 (Robert Sandalić, CRO, A 40), and Squalo Blanco (Frane Barbieri, CRO, J/V 37). Next three boats are again in only two points difference, what means that two more windwadr/leeward races scheduled for tomorrow will be very interesting.
